    Kim Liên, Nghệ An. /  18.883°N 105.317°E  / 18.883; 105.317. Kim Liên is a large village and commune in the Nam Đàn District of Nghệ An Province in Vietnam. Kim Lien is the childhood home of former president Ho Chi Minh and his parents' house there is the site of the Kim Liên museum. [1] The village is also called Làng Sen. [2]

    The Kim Liên Museum ( Vietnamese: Khu di tích lịch sử Kim Liên) is a museum that was the childhood home of Ho Chi Minh in Làng Sen, Kim Liên village, Nam Đàn district, Nghệ An Province, Vietnam. [1] The museum is located 2 km from the temple of Hoàng Trù. Hoàng Trù is near his mother's home, where Ho Chi Minh was actually born.

    Liên Chiểu is an urban district of Da Nang in the South Central Coast region of Vietnam. As of 2003 the district had a population of 71,818. [1] The district covers an area of 76 km².
